My Buying Guides on Best All Terrain Dog Stroller

Why I Needed an All Terrain Dog Stroller

When I started looking for an all terrain dog stroller, I realized I needed something more than a basic stroller. I wanted a model that could handle gravel paths, grass, dirt trails, and uneven sidewalks without shaking my dog around. For me, the biggest reason was comfort and safety—my dog deserved a smooth ride, and I wanted a stroller that could keep up with my outdoor lifestyle.

What I Looked for First

The first thing I checked was wheel quality. In my experience, large air-filled or rugged rubber wheels make a huge difference on rough surfaces. I also paid attention to the frame, because a sturdy frame gave me confidence that the stroller could handle bumps and regular use. If the stroller felt flimsy, I skipped it right away.

Important Features I Considered

I found that these features mattered most when comparing options:

  • Wheel size and type: Bigger wheels handled rough ground much better for me.
  • Suspension: I preferred strollers with shock absorption for a smoother ride.
  • Weight capacity: I made sure it could support my dog comfortably.
  • Cabin space: My dog needed enough room to sit, lie down, and turn around.
  • Ventilation: Good mesh panels helped keep airflow moving.
  • Storage: I liked having room for water, treats, and my phone.
  • Foldability: I wanted something easy to collapse and store in my car.

Comfort and Safety Matter Most

I never chose a stroller without checking safety features. A secure harness clip or tether inside the cabin was essential for me. I also looked for strong zippers, reliable brakes, and a canopy that could protect my dog from sun or light rain. Comfort mattered just as much, so I preferred padded interiors and enough headroom for my dog to relax.

Portability and Storage

I also considered how easy it was to carry and store. A stroller may be rugged, but if it is too heavy or bulky, I would not enjoy using it. I preferred a design that folded quickly and fit into my trunk without much effort. For me, portability was just as important as durability.

My Final Buying Tip

My biggest advice is to choose a stroller based on your dog’s size, your terrain, and how often you plan to use it. I learned that the best all terrain dog stroller is not just the toughest one—it is the one that feels stable, comfortable, and easy for both me and my dog to use every day.
